
[英]PostgreSQL: Flattening a relation with an array to emit one row per array entry
[英]Convert one row to array in PostgreSQL [closed]
我有桌子:
Id Code Name
1 001 Marry
我想要这个结果:
{1,001,Marry}
使用数组构造函数 :
SELECT ARRAY[Id::text, Code::text, Name::text] AS my_arr FROM tbl;
当然,我们需要一个通用类型。 数组元素必须具有相同的类型。 每种类型都可以转换为text
,因此这是显而易见的选择。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.